Description
The Young Persons Drugs and Alcohol service provided in Rotherham is currently called 'Know the Score'. Part of the remit of this service will be a full service rebrand. This specialist service is for the support of children and young people to prevent onset of substance misuse and delay the onset of alcohol use. For those few that become dependent, the aim will be to become drug/alcohol free. This service requires interventions up to an individual's 18th birthday and where a transition is required to adult services, this should be a smooth one. The key aim of this service is not to replace the need for case management by other agencies who are already working with these young people on other issues but to build on existing support with specialist drugs and alcohol expertise. Support should be integrated and collaborative with wider children's services to engage young people early, minimising risk and harm as well as enabling a whole family focus where appropriate to ensure that there is a long term sustainable change achieved.
